The Twin Irocs
Here is a few pics of my car and my friend from Usa . We call theme the twins because they are alike. I checked the american twins RPO-codes and mine and we have the same . I have modifed my car a little with clear sidemarks and a Hawks 5" spoiler .eibach sport line and koni 3-way shocks. The American twin have louvers and a special wing . We both have 18" crome irocs .
This is the American twin
This is the Swedish twin
Maybe there is more of theese white irocs with red/black stripes and crome irocs out there ?
